Multi Race Information from EPIC

February 13, 2020 - SCI Communications

Our NCI Grant requires us to provide information on our patient population to illustrate that we are serving a broad population.  Ethnicity and Race are such population characteristics therefore having the correct information in OnCore is required. 

On Feb 13, 2020, OnCore started to receive multiple values for participant’s race.  In the past, only the 1st captured information was passed from EPIC to OnCore.  Now, for patient who is self-identified as a person of multi race, all of the race information are sent to OnCore from both SHC and LPCH.  Please still ask the patient to verify his/her race and ethnicity using ‘NCI Ethnicity and Race Classification’ document located in the Forms section of the Coordinator Corner at the time of the consent.  If the information is incorrect in OnCore, please correct it on the patient’s demographic page.
